Liam Gallagher Setlist: What He’s Playing In 2025

Liam’s current tour is, in true Gallagher fashion, a mix of swagger, nostalgia, and absolute crowd-pleasers. He doesn’t shy away from Oasis tracks (thankfully), and his solo material has carved out its own space in the hearts of fans.

Here’s a look at a typical Liam Gallagher setlist from his 2025 UK tour dates:

  1. Hello (Oasis)
  2. Morning Glory (Oasis)
  3. Wall of Glass
  4. Shockwave
  5. C’mon You Know
  6. Everything’s Electric
  7. Stand by Me (Oasis)
  8. Roll It Over (Oasis)
  9. Once
  10. The River
  11. Supersonic (Oasis)
  12. Cigarettes & Alcohol (Oasis)
  13. Live Forever (Oasis)
  14. Champagne Supernova (Encore)

The balance is spot on, nostalgic for long-time fans, but fresh enough to show Liam’s still got it. And he sounds good, too. Anyone who’s seen him live in the last couple of years will tell you: that raw, gritty voice is still there, and the energy on stage is unmistakably his.

Flashback: Liam Gallagher Young The Rise Of A Rock Icon

It’s impossible to talk about Liam today without thinking back to Liam Gallagher young. In the early 1990s, a lad from Burnage, Manchester, took to the mic with an arrogance and charm that instantly captured the attention of Britain.

That’s what made young Liam Gallagher such a standout. From the early Oasis rehearsals to their breakthrough at Glastonbury, Liam carried the kind of confidence that couldn’t be faked.

The images of him from Definitely Maybe and (What’s the Story) Morning Glory? Eras still circulate heavily online, hood up, eyes narrowed, mouth half open, mid-note. It’s a look that said, “I don’t need your approval,” and somehow, everyone gave it to him anyway.

Liam’s early interviews, stage presence, and straight-talking attitude became the blueprint for a new generation of indie leads. And while the years have passed, that same energy lives on in every show he plays today.

Liam Gallagher Clothing: The Uniform Of A British Rock Star

Now, let’s talk about the clothes.

The phrase “Liam Gallagher clothing” isn’t just a description; it’s practically its own category. Over the years, his style has been consistent, confident, and very Northern. He didn’t chase trends. He made his own.

Here’s a breakdown of the essential Liam Gallagher look, something that’s changed very little since his early days:

🧥 The Parka

Perhaps the most recognisable piece of Liam’s wardrobe. Long, fishtail, and almost always zipped up to the top. He’s worn everything from classic military-style parkas to more modern, branded pieces.

  • Where to get it: Pretty Green (his former label), CP Company, or even high-street shops like Zara for a budget take.

🕶️ The Sunglasses

Round-frame sunnies have become a signature style worn on stage, off stage, indoors, outdoors – you get the point.

  • Liam’s go-to look: Ray-Ban Round Metal or Oliver Peoples frames with green or brown lenses.

👕 Mod-Inspired Casuals

Buttoned-up polos, lightweight jackets, and neutral-colour knitwear are also key elements of Liam’s wardrobe. He keeps it simple, but with just enough edge to stand out.

  • Where to shop: Fred Perry, Pretty Green, and select lines from Adidas Originals.

👟 The Trainers

While he’s partial to desert boots on occasion, Liam’s footwear of choice has always leaned towards the classic Adidas styles, particularly the Spezial, Gazelle, and Samba models.
